Classification: Query Message Board URL: http://boards.ancestry.com/mbexec/msg/rw/WGB.2ACI/1714 Message Board Post: Hello I´m looking for information about the Brogren family. Earlier I have asked for help to find any information about my grandfathers aunt Sophia Larsdotter. I got some help from the Emigrant institute in my town Växjö and we find that Sophia born 8 January 1849 in Hofmantorp, Sweden, came to Muskegon 1872 and 1877 married Loi Brogren (born 1849 in Sweden). First he worked at a sawmill and then was a farmer. They lived in Laketon Township Muskegon. They had a daughter named Hellen or Ella, probably born 1877, a boy Gustaf Magnus born 18 December 1879, a boy Lois or Leo born around 1885 or 1888. I believe that Gustaf married a tree year younger girl born in Michigan, but her parents was from England and Canada. 1910 Gustaf and his family lived in North Muskegon.
